As asphalt plants consist of portable gear modules, an asphalt plant may be moved and operated at quite a few permitted places depending on paving contracts. In November 1999 DAQ issued an asphalt plant permitting coverage, which requires new and modified asphalt plant applications to quantify all ninety seven Toxic Air Pollutants (TAPs) emitted to determine the necessity for air toxics permit limits utilizing EPA AP-42 emissions. If the emissions of a selected Tap are beneath their regulatory threshold in NC Regulation 15A NCAC 2Q.0711, an air quality permit just isn't required. If the Tap emissions exceed its threshold, a dispersion modeling demonstration should be carried out. Why are there are such a lot of asphalt plants? A typical asphalt plant consists of a number of parts, including a dryer drum, chilly feed bins, a conveyor belt, a scorching elevator, a vibrating display screen, and a storage silo. The dryer drum is where the raw materials are heated to high temperatures to take away any moisture. The hot elevator then transports the heated materials to the vibrating display screen, where they are screened to take away any oversized materials. In a drum mix facility, undried aggregate and heated asphalt are positioned instantly into the rotary drum dryer, where they are combined. The asphalt produced could be stored on site in heated storage silos or loaded instantly into trucks and transported off-site. In a batch combine facility, the aggregate is dried separately in a rotary drum dryer and stored in heated bins. Right here they are accurately measured previous to discharge into the mixing unit. The Tar Heel State requires asphalt plant operators to conduct emissions testing once each 10 years. Federal and state regulations could require a plant to submit emissions assessments initially — after which by no means once more. "Due to variability in a plant’s efficiency over time, our state has discovered that 10-yr retesting helps guarantee continued compliance with state and federal requirements," North Carolina Division of Air High quality consultant Shawn Taylor instructed KERA. North Carolina — in addition to Texas and different states — also regulate the quantity of particulate matter emitted by asphalt plants, at the least to a degree.
